ETERNITY AND A DAY
MIA AIWNIOTHTA KAI MIA MERA
L'ETERNITE ET UN JOUR




Greece-France-Italy, 1998, 134 min, color


Awards: Cannes '98 - Golden Palm and Prize of the Ecumenical Jury

Alexander lives in his old seaside family home near Thessaloniki, but his daughter plans to sell the house slightly damaged by an earthquake. Seriously ill, Alexander thinks if he checks himself into the hospital, he'll never check out. He works on the last unfinished work of a 19th-century poet, but he puts that aside in order to find a home for his dog. After rescuing an Albanian boy from a gang that sells children to wealthy Greeks, he intends to return the youth to his grandmother. The old man and the boy set forth on a journey and meet the 19th-century poet.

    THEO ANGELOPOULOS





Greek director, born in 1935 in Athens to a family of merchants. He studied law at the University of Athens and became a practicing lawyer. At that time he began writing and publishing essays, stories and poems. After completing his military service in the late 50's, he went to attend the Sorbonne and then enrolled to study film in the prestigious French film school, IDHEC. He worked for a time at the Musee de l'Homme under the tutelage of Jean Rouch, the ethnographer and pioneer of cinema verite film. He returned to Athens in 1964 and, until 1967, was a film critic for the leftist paper "Democratic Change". He began to make films in 1965, an attempt at a full-length feature film entitled "The Forminx Story" which he never completed after a disagreement with the producers and then one short film and in 1970 his first full-length feature film "Reconstruction".
Since then his films have participated in countless international festivals and have won numerous awards that have established his reputation as one of the most influential directors in contemporary cinema. Whether dealing with the recent or distant past, most of Angelopoulos' films contain a political message applicable to modern times.
Theo Angelopoulos is a strange, solitary and uniquely modern filmmaker. Originally part of the so-called "Paris group", which was at the core of reaction in the sixties against traditional cinema, he soon moved away on his own to carving for himself an important niche among the great directors of the first century of cinema.
